@@ -15,19 +34,19 @@ const nav = useNav();
+ @click="set('home')">
+ :data-active="nav.state.page == 'explore'"
+ @click="set('explore')">
+ :data-active="nav.state.page == 'library'"
+ @click="set('library')">
+ @click="set('prefs')">
diff --git a/src/components/Search.vue b/src/components/Search.vue
index 75a18ba..3c28158 100644
--- a/src/components/Search.vue
+++ b/src/components/Search.vue
@@ -30,11 +30,15 @@ const playAlbum = () => {
},
saveAlbum = () => {
const urls = results.items?.songs?.items?.map(item => {
- return { url: item.url, title: item.title };
- }),
- title = results.items?.songs?.title;
+ return { url: item.url, title: item.title };
+ });
+
+ let title = results.items?.songs?.title;
if (title) {
+ if (title == 'Songs')
+ title += ' - ' + results.items.songs.items[0].uploaderName;
+
useCreatePlaylist(title, urls, () => {
alert('Saved!');
});